Запуск текстового веб-браузера lynx внутри emacs - PullRequest
4 голосов
/ 07 марта 2012

Lynx - довольно крутой текстовый браузер. Как запустить его из emacs?

Мой текущий подход - Mx shell, затем lynx. Но он запрашивает мой тип терминала (чего я не знаю - я использую Emacs для терминала и GUI в GNOME). Опция по умолчанию делает вывод едва читаемым.

Ответы [ 3 ]

11 голосов
/ 07 марта 2012

См. эту страницу в emacswiki.Я использую emacs-w3m, который работает с w3m и может быть настроен для использования привязок lynx.Существует также emacs-xwidgets, он не стабилен, но в основном работает.

Однако, если вы действительно хотите использовать lynx, вы можете попробовать с Mx term RET .

4 голосов
/ 09 мая 2015

Учитывая, что принятый ответ способен решить проблему, существует готовое решение, которое также упоминается @phils в комментарии

  1. M-x ansi-term
  2. В ответ на запрос «Запустить программу:» вместо значения по умолчанию /bin/sh введите lynx вместо.
  3. Делайте все, что разрешено в lynx, например, нажмите g и затем введите URL

Ссылка: Term And Lynx @ EmacsWiki

Или вы можете попробовать использовать веб-браузеры, встроенные в emacs, такие как eww , что, на мой взгляд, обеспечивает лучшую совместимость, чем Lynx.

1 голос
/ 07 марта 2012

Пройдя некоторое время в поисках, я нашел это nero-el .Кажется, сейчас не ведется разработка.

...